Honghu Sun is a scholar working on Food Science, Infectious Diseases and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Honghu Sun has authored 34 papers receiving a total of 844 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Food Science, 8 papers in Infectious Diseases and 6 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Honghu Sun's work include Tuberculosis Research and Epidemiology (6 papers), Salmonella and Campylobacter epidemiology (6 papers) and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(6 papers). Honghu Sun is often cited by papers focused on Tuberculosis Research and Epidemiology (6 papers), Salmonella and Campylobacter epidemiology (6 papers) and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(6 papers). Honghu Sun collaborates with scholars based in China, Guadeloupe and Ireland. Honghu Sun's co-authors include Li Bai, Pengcheng Du, Yuping Wan, Qun Sun, Feng Zhen, Yue Deng, Yuanyuan Tian, Wei‐Cai Zeng, Nalin Rastogi and Xinyue Ye and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, The Science of The Total Environment and Journal of Clinical Microbiology.
